Overview RK3328-SOM-EVB is Evaluation board for RK3328-SOM System On Module with Quad core Cortex- A53 64 bit ARM SOC. RK3328-SOM-EVB allow all features of the SOM to be explored. Top view: RK3328-SOM-EVB Rev 1.0 www.olimex.com...
General information RK3328 SOC is Quad core Cortex-A53 running up to 1.5 Ghz, USB 3.0, 2x USB 2.0, I2S, UART, SPI, I2C, Audio Codec, DDR3L memory, HDMI. The system on modules are produced in commercial 0-70C temperature. RK3328-SOM-EVB Rev 1.0 www.olimex.com...
Order codes RK3328-SOM-EVB commercial grade 0-70C. Note that this board do not include SOM module, so you have to purchase separately RK3328-SOM-1G RK3328-SOM-2G RK3328-SOM-EVB Rev 1.0 www.olimex.com...

Do not apply more than 5V as this would damage the RK3328-SOM-EVB and RK3328-SOM. Power consumption is: around 0.4A during boot and idle • around 0.6A when working at full speed • around 0.8A at stress • RK3328-SOM-EVB Rev 1.0 www.olimex.com...
